A very disappointed Dan Smith has just bolted out of the Amazon Room after being eliminated in 3rd place. He came into the three way action, not only with the chip lead, but as one of the most in form players in world poker. This is how his cruel exit transpired.
Dan Smith raised to 250,000 on the button, Peter Vilandos three-bet to 720,000, Smith moved all-in for about 2,950,000 and Vilandos called.

Dan Smith raised to 250,000 on the button, Kyle Julius three-bet to 575,000 from the small blind and Peter Vilandos brought out the four-bet for the first time this afternoon. It was a nice and clean raise to 2 million and both players ran to the hills.
